QCD light-cone distribution amplitudes of heavy mesons from boosted HQET
Light-cone distribution amplitudes (LCDAs) frequently arise in factorization theorems involving light and heavy mesons. The QCD LCDA for heavy mesons includes short-distance physics at energy scales of the heavy-quark mass.

Mass Spectra, Radii, and Decay Widths of Toponium
In this work, the radial Schrodinger equation with a nonrelativistic quark potential model (NRQPM) is solved numerically by employing the shooting method. Calculated numerical wave functions (or solutions) are used to compute the masses, root mean square (RMS) radii, E1, M1 radiative transition widths, annihilation decay widths, and branching ratios of

Heavy quark production at RHIC and LHC within a partonic transport model
The production and space-time evolution of charm and bottom quarks in nucleus-nucleus collisions at RHIC and LHC are investigated with the partonic transport model BAMPS (Boltzmann Approach of MultiParton Scatterings).

Extraction of the heavy-quark potential from bottomonium observables in heavy-ion collisions
The in-medium color potential is a fundamental quantity for understanding the properties of the strongly coupled quark-gluon plasma (sQGP). Open and hidden heavy-flavor (HF) production in ultrarelativistic heavy-ion collisions (URHICs) has been found to ...
